Bellingham Public Schools wants to know what our amazing graduates have been up to since leaving the proverbial “Hawks Nest”!
We are thrilled to launch our brand new Alumni Spotlight Initiative, celebrating the journeys, accomplishments, service, and successes of BPS graduates across the decades.
